Image of Double Banana Chocolate Chip Upside Down Cake
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:50 mins
Total Time:70 mins
Servings: 8

Ingredients

  • 4 whole ripe bananas
  • 120 grams unsalted butter
  • 150 grams light brown sugar
  • 100 grams gran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 whole large eggs
  • 200 grams all-purpose flour
  • 1.5 teaspoons ba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ons baking soda
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 120 grams plain yogurt (or sour cream)
  • 100 grams mini chocolate chips

Directions

Step 1

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F) and grease a 9-inch round cake pan. Line the bottom with parchment paper for easy removal later.

Step 2

Peel 2 bananas and slice them lengthwise into halves. Arrange the slices flat on the bottom of the prepared pan in a single layer.

Step 3

In a small saucepan over medium heat, melt 50 grams of the unsalted butter with the light brown sugar until smooth and bubbling. Pour this caramel mixture evenly over the banana slices in the pan. Set aside.

Step 4

Mash the remaining 2 bananas in a bowl until smooth and set them aside.

Step 5

In a large mixing bowl, cream the remaining 70 grams of unsalted butter with granulated sugar until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.

Step 6

Add the e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mix in the vanilla extract and mashed bananas.

Step 7

In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.

Step 8

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with the plain yogurt. Start and end with the dry ingredients, mixing just until combined. Do not overmix.

Step 9

Fold in the mini chocolate chips gently, ensuring they are evenly distributed throughout the batter.

Step 10

Pour the batter over the caramelized bananas in the prepared cake pan, spreading it out evenly.

Step 11

Bake in the preheated oven for 45-50 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cake comes out clean.

Step 12

Let the cake c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es, then run a knife around the edges and carefully invert the cake onto a serving plate.

Step 13

Allow the cake to cool completely before slicing and serving. Enjoy your Double Banana Chocolate Chip Upside Down Cake!
